Understanding Platform Licensing and Regulation
Licensing is the cornerstone of trust in the online casino industry. Reputable platforms, including those presenting themselves as a luckywave casino alternative, operate under strict licenses issued by recognized regulatory bodies. These bodies, such as the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, and the Curacao eGaming Licensing Authority, impose stringent conditions on operators, ensuring they adhere to standards of fairness, transparency, and responsible gaming. Without a valid license, an online casino operates in a legal gray area, exposing players to significant risks of fraud, unfair game outcomes, and unresolved disputes. Therefore, verifying the licensing information, typically found at the footer of the casino's website, is a critical first step in evaluating its legitimacy.
The Importance of Independent Audits
Beyond licensing, it is crucial to ascertain whether the casino's games are regularly audited by independent testing agencies. These agencies, like eCOGRA (eCommerce Online Gaming Regulation and Assurance) and iTech Labs, employ sophisticated algorithms and rigorous testing methodologies to verify the fairness and randomness of game results. A positive audit report signifies that the casino's games are not rigged and provide players with a genuine chance of winning. Look for seals of approval from these agencies on the casino’s website as evidence of their commitment to fair play. Regular audits are not a one-time event; they should be ongoing to maintain the integrity of the gaming experience.

Security Measures and Data Protection
In the digital age, security is paramount, especially when dealing with financial transactions and personal information. A secure online casino will employ state-of-the-art encryption technology, such as Secure Socket Layer (SSL) and Transport Layer Security (TLS), to protect data transmitted between the player's device and the casino's servers. This encryption safeguards sensitive information like credit card details, bank account numbers, and personal identification data from unauthorized access. Moreover, reputable casinos invest heavily in robust firewall systems and intrusion detection mechanisms to prevent cyberattacks and maintain the integrity of their systems. They also employ stringent data protection policies and regularly undergo security vulnerability assessments.
Two-Factor Authentication and Account Verification
Enhanced security measures, such as two-factor authentication (2FA), provide an extra layer of protection against unauthorized account access. 2FA requires players to provide a second form of verification, such as a code sent to their mobile device, in addition to their password. This significantly reduces the risk of account compromise, even if a password is stolen. Account verification processes, which require players to submit identification documents to confirm their identity, are also crucial for preventing fraud and money laundering. Payment Methods and Withdrawal Policies
The range of payment methods offered by an online casino and the clarity of its withdrawal policies are important indicators of its trustworthiness. Reputable casinos support a variety of secure payment options, including credit cards, debit cards, e-wallets (such as P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ller), bank transfers, and sometimes even cryptocurrencies. The availability of multiple options provides players with flexibility and convenience. However, it is equally important to examine the associated fees and processing times for each method. Transparent and reasonable withdrawal policies are essential. The casino should clearly state its withdrawal limits, processing times, and any potential fees. A casino that deliberately complicates or delays withdrawals is a red flag.
Understanding Wagering Requirements and Bonus Terms
Many online casinos offer attractive bonuses and promotions to entice new players. However, it is crucial to carefully read and understand the associated wagering requirements and bonus terms before accepting any offer. Wagering requirements specify the amount of money a player must wager before they can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. High wagering requirements can make it extremely difficult to clear the bonus and may render it less valuable than it initially appears. Other important terms to consider include game restrictions (which games contribute towards the wagering requirement) and maximum bet limits. A thorough understanding of these terms is essential to avoid disappointment and ensure a fair gaming experience.

Customer Support and Dispute Resolution
Responsive and reliable customer support is a hallmark of a trustworthy online casino. The platform should offer multiple channels for contacting support, including live chat, email, and telephone. Live chat is often the most convenient option, as it provides immediate assistance. The support team should be knowledgeable, courteous, and capable of resolving player inquiries and concerns efficiently. It’s important to test customer support before committing significant funds to the platform. Send a test query and assess the speed and quality of the response. A prompt and helpful response indicates a commitment to customer satisfaction.
Responsible Gaming Features and Player Protection
A responsible online casino prioritizes player well-being and promotes responsible gaming practices. This includes providing tools and resources to help players manage their gambling habits and prevent problem gambling. These tools may include deposit limits, wagering limits, loss limits, self-exclusion options, and time-out features. The casino should also provide links to external support organizations that offer assistance to individuals struggling with gambling addiction. These features demonstrate a commitment to ethical conduct and a genuine concern for player safety. Emerging Trends in Online Casino Security
The online casino landscape is continuously shaped by emerging technologies and evolving security threats. Blockchain technology and cryptocurrencies are gaining prominence, offering increased security and anonymity. However, they also present new challenges, such as the potential for money laundering and regulatory compliance. Biometric authentication, such as fingerprint scanning and facial recognition, is being explored as a more secure alternative to traditional passwords. Art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ning are also being deployed to detect and prevent fraudulent activities, such as bot attacks and collusion. As technology advances, it's vital for both operators and players to stay informed about these trends and adapt their security practices accordingly. The future of online casino security will likely involve a layered approach, combining multiple technologies and strategies to mitigate risks and protect players.
